Prevalence and bacteriology of culture-positive urinary tract infection among pregnant women with suspected urinary tract infection at Mbarara regional referral hospital, South-Western Uganda.

Abstract

BACKGROUND

Urinary tract infections (UTIs) in pregnant women contribute about 25% of all infections and are among the most frequent clinical bacterial infections. Pregnancy changes in women that include anatomical, physiological and hormonal make them susceptible to develop UTI. Left untreated, UTI in pregnancy is associated with grave complications to the mother and fetus. These complications can be decreased by prompt and proper diagnosis and appropriate treatment that also reduces the emergency of drug resistance. Antimicrobial resistance is a major health problem in the treatment of UTI. We determined the prevalence, bacteriology and antimicrobial susceptibility of symptomatic urinary tract infection among pregnant women at Mbarara Regional Referral Hospital.

METHODS

We conducted a cross-sectional study from November 2019 to February 2020 involving 400 pregnant women with symptomatic UTI. Patient information was obtained using a structured questionnaire. We collected clean-catch midstream urine specimens for culture and performed antimicrobial susceptibility testing following Clinical and Laboratory Standards Institute standards. Data was entered into RED-cap Version 8.2 software and then exported to Stata Version 14.1 for analysis.

RESULTS

The proportion of culture-positive UTI was 140/400 (35%). Gram-negative bacteria were more prevalent (73%): Klebsiella pneumoniae 52(37.41%), Escherichia coli 40(28.78%), Pseudomonas aeruginosa and Proteus mirabilis 7(5.04% each), Citrobacter freundii 1(1%). Staphylococcus aureus 33(23.57%) was the only gram-positive isolate. All the isolates were resistant to ampicillin, amoxicillin, amoxicillin/clavulanic acid and ceftazidime/clavulanic acid (95.7, 95.0, 72.9 and 50.7% respectively). Prevalence of extended-spectrum beta-lactamases producing Enterobacteriaceae was 29.0% while that of methicillin-resistant Staphylococcus aureus was 33.3%. All cultures demonstrated resistance to more than one drug. Majority of the bacterial isolates were sensitive to ciprofloxacin, ceftriaxone, nitrofurantoin, cefotaxime and gentamicin at 82.9, 81.4, 79.3, 78.6, 66.4 and 65.7% respectively.

CONCLUSIONS

Klebsiella pneumoniae was the most prevalent isolate followed by E. coli. These two organisms were highly resistant to the commonly used antibiotics. Our study recorded a higher prevalence of culture-positive UTI in pregnancy than all the studies in Uganda. Empirical treatment of UTI should be minimized as sensitivity varies for each organism, for each drug and over time.

摘要

背景

孕妇尿路感染(UTI)约占所有感染的 25%,是最常见的临床细菌感染之一。女性的怀孕变化包括解剖、生理和激素变化,使她们容易发生 UTI。如果不治疗,孕妇 UTI 会导致母亲和胎儿出现严重并发症。及时、正确的诊断和适当的治疗可以减少这些并发症,同时也可以降低药物耐药性的发生。抗菌药物耐药性是治疗 UTI 的一个主要健康问题。我们在姆巴拉拉地区转诊医院确定了孕妇有症状性尿路感染的流行率、细菌学和抗菌药物敏感性。

方法

我们于 2019 年 11 月至 2020 年 2 月进行了一项横断面研究,共纳入 400 例有症状性 UTI 的孕妇。使用结构化问卷获取患者信息。我们采集清洁中段尿样进行培养,并按照临床和实验室标准协会(CLSI)标准进行抗菌药物敏感性试验。数据输入 RED-cap 版本 8.2 软件,然后导出到 Stata 版本 14.1 进行分析。

结果

培养阳性 UTI 的比例为 140/400(35%)。革兰氏阴性菌更为常见(73%):肺炎克雷伯菌 52 株(37.41%)、大肠埃希菌 40 株(28.78%)、铜绿假单胞菌和奇异变形杆菌各 7 株(5.04%)、弗氏柠檬酸杆菌 1 株(1%)。金黄色葡萄球菌 33 株(23.57%)是唯一的革兰氏阳性分离株。所有分离株均对氨苄西林、阿莫西林、阿莫西林/克拉维酸和头孢他啶/克拉维酸耐药(分别为 95.7%、95.0%、72.9%和 50.7%)。产超广谱β-内酰胺酶的肠杆菌科的检出率为 29.0%,耐甲氧西林金黄色葡萄球菌的检出率为 33.3%。所有培养物均显示对一种以上药物耐药。大多数细菌分离株对环丙沙星、头孢曲松、呋喃妥因、头孢噻肟和庆大霉素的敏感性分别为 82.9%、81.4%、79.3%、78.6%、66.4%和 65.7%。

结论

肺炎克雷伯菌是最常见的分离株,其次是大肠埃希菌。这两种病原体对常用抗生素高度耐药。与乌干达所有研究相比,我们的研究记录了更高的妊娠阳性 UTI 患病率。应尽量减少 UTI 的经验性治疗,因为每种病原体、每种药物和随时间的推移,敏感性都有所不同。
